Patent number: 11807243Abstract: Embodiments include apparatuses, methods, and systems for computer assisted or autonomous driving (CA/AD). An apparatus for CA/AD may include a sensor interface, a communication interface, and a driving strategy unit. The sensor interface may receive sensor data indicative of friction between a road surface of a current location of a CA/AD vehicle and one or more surfaces of one or more tires of the CA/AD vehicle. The communication interface may receive, from an external road surface condition data source, data indicative of friction for a surface of a road section ahead of the current location of the CA/AD vehicle. The driving strategy unit may determine, based at least in part on the sensor data and the data received from the external road surface condition data source, a driving strategy for the CA/AD vehicle beyond the current location of the CA/AD vehicle. Publication number: 20210329816Abstract: Particular embodiments described herein provide for an electronic device that can be configured to include a heat pipe with a liquid reservoir. The heat pipe with a liquid reservoir can include a main heat transfer portion that includes wick material and a vapor channel and a reservoir portion that includes the wick material where the wick material in the reservoir portion occupies at least about fifteen percent more of a volume of the reservoir portion than a percentage of a volume that the wick material occupies in the main heat transfer portion. Publication number: 20190041143Abstract: In one aspect, an apparatus comprises a housing forming an internal cavity and a supercritical fluid enclosed in the internal cavity. The housing is configured to thermally couple to a heat-generating component. The supercritical fluid comprises a fluid in a supercritical state. Patent number: 8964965Abstract: A system for updating a network accessible address book for a user is disclosed. The system includes a network address reference detection agent that detects a network address reference resulting from user interaction with a network addressable device. Network address references include e-mail addresses, SMS addresses, and telephone numbers. After the network address reference detection agent detects an event, a user identity data store is accessed. The user identity data store provides a reverse-lookup of one or more profile elements based upon the network address reference detected by the network address reference detection agent. The system also includes a capture agent for evaluating a business rule based at least on the network address reference. Patent number: 8612925Abstract: A zero-footprint remotely hosted phone application development environment is described. The environment allows a developer to use a standard computer without any specialized software (in some embodiments all that is necessary is a web browser and network access) together with a telephone to develop sophisticated phone applications that use speech recognition and/or touch tone inputs to perform tasks, access web-based information, and/or perform commercial transactions. For example, in preparation for a sales pitch for selling hosting services, a non-programmer can develop a short application appropriate to the target customer. After the pitch, access to the demonstration could be given to the target customer to allow them to more fully develop the application.
